mythicFOX Posted August 3, 2024 Posted August 3, 2024 King T’Challa is attacked by Winter Soldier who is within range 3 of him. WS hits his rapid fire trigger to attack again and, after both attacks have been resolved, KT has four power and is not dazed. As I understand it KT now has the option to Royal Rebuke twice, once for each attack. Does KT have to decide if he wants to R-Rebuke a second time before seeing the results of the first R-Rebuke? IE can he see the impact of the first Royal Rebuke before deciding if he wants to pay for the second or not?

Correct On 8/3/2024 at 7:01 AM, mythicFOX said: Does KT have to decide if he wants to R-Rebuke a second time before seeing the results of the first R-Rebuke? No. You would do it one at a time. You would Royal Rebuke the second attack first. You would finish resolving everything for that attack. You then return to step 14a of the first attack, finish any attacker effects in that step, then proceed to 14b of the first attack and have an opportunity to royal rebuke that one.
